A Bar Cutting Machine is a heavy-duty mechanical device used to cut steel bars, TMT rods, and rebars into desired lengths for construction and fabrication purposes. These machines ensure precise, quick, and clean cuts, which is crucial for projects that demand high accuracy in reinforcement bars.
In simple terms, a bar cutting machine helps builders and fabricators save time, reduce labor costs, and maintain structural quality. It is commonly known by different names such as Rebar Cutting Machine, TMT Bar Cutting Machine, or Rod Cutting Machine.
Definition and Working Principle
A Steel Bar Cutting Machine operates using an electric motor or hydraulic system that drives a sharp cutting blade. When the bar is inserted into the slot, the machine exerts mechanical pressure through the blade, shearing the bar cleanly and evenly.
The machine works by using a powerful motor and hardened alloy blades to shear the bar when activated through a manual lever, foot pedal, or automatic control system. Depending on the model, these machines can cut different diameters of steel bars ranging from 6mm to 40mm.
Types of Bar Cutting Machines
Here’s a comparison table of common types of bar cutting machines:
| Type of Machine | Description | Best For |
|---|---|---|
| Manual Bar Cutting Machine | Operated manually using a lever or pedal | Small-scale or low-budget projects |
| Automatic Bar Cutting Machine | Fully automatic operation with motorized cutting | High-volume construction sites |
| Hydraulic Bar Cutting Machine | Uses hydraulic pressure for cutting steel bars | Heavy-duty cutting applications |
| Portable Bar Cutting Machine | Lightweight and mobile | On-site or remote construction areas |
| TMT Bar Cutting Machine | Specially designed for cutting TMT rebars | Reinforcement and infrastructure projects |

Difference Between Bar Cutting and Bar Bending Machines
| Parameter | Bar Cutting Machine | Bar Bending Machine |
|---|---|---|
| Function | Cuts steel/TMT bars into desired lengths | Bends bars to specific angles |
| Operation | Hydraulic or electric blade cutting | Rotational bending mechanism |
| Output | Straight cut pieces | Bent bars for reinforcement |
| Common Models | Rebar Cutting Machine, TMT Cutting Machine | Steel Bar Bending Machine, Saria Bending Machine |
Both are crucial in reinforcement steel processing and often used together on construction sites.

How to Maintain a Bar Cutting Machine
Proper maintenance ensures longer life and consistent performance:
-
Lubricate moving parts regularly
-
Inspect blades and replace when worn
-
Clean machine after every use
-
Check hydraulic oil level (for hydraulic models)
-
Tighten bolts and inspect electrical wiring
